Cam will get sacked 5+ times.  He will throw at least 1 interception.  He gets rattled and it's game over.   The Carolina Defense is susceptible to giving up big runs. They have given up 7 20+ yard runs and 2 40+ with a long of 72.   Plus it will be "chilly"  by Carolina standards

Cam Newton career vs. Mike Zimmer:

 0-2 record

39-for-70
456 yards
55.7% comp. pct

2 TDs/4 INTs

56.6 QB Rating
Sacked 12 times

Here's my look into the proverbial crystal ball...
Atlanta vs. New Orleans - I think many people will look at their records and the way the Falcons got beat by Minnesota and pick New Orleans to win this game.  Well, I actually think Atlanta should be favored in this one...  it's a short week and the Falcons are at home.  That generally favors evenly matched teams and I would say that is the case in this one.  Atlanta was averaging 33 points per game over their 3-game win streak before running into a buzzsaw against an elite Vikings defense.  The Saints are playing much better on defense, but they are no where near as good as the Vikings.  The Falcons have the speed to slow down the Kamara and the Saints running game and Julio does Julio things...
Atlanta 27 New Orleans 24
Seattle vs. Jacksonville - The Jaguars have the #1 defense...  are playing at home...  and Fournette is the real deal.  Seattle's defense is banged up...  their offensive line is BAD...  and Wilson is their leading rusher.  The only weakness for the Jaguars defense is that they are leaky against the run...  but Seattle has no running game...  so...  Jacksonville right?  I think the Jaguars "should" win...  but for some reason I think Bortles has a couple turnovers and Seattle squeaks this one out.
Seattle 17 Jacksonville 13
Philadelphia vs. LA Rams - Oh boy...  two explosive offenses and two tough defenses...  Rams are at home and Philly is coming off a road loss to Seattle.  Are the Eagles for real or are they getting exposed?  This game will be telling...  but the Eagles are better against the run and I think that makes the difference in this one.
Philadelphia 24 LA Rams 20
Minnesota vs. Carolina - THE GAME OF THE WEEK.  We all know what's going to happen...  nothing needs to be said.
Minnesota 31 Carolina 17
